Singapore's fire safety standards for enclosed and multi-storey car parks include specific design and equipment measures to manage fires, with recent additions focused on electric vehicle charging safety since 2022 and ongoing multi-agency reviews of EV fire risks initiated in 2023.

◆ The Wire takeaway

Singapore is tightening fire safety rules around electric vehicle charging in car parks with new shutdown switches and an EV safety taskforce. You need to factor in stricter compliance and early partnerships with local regulators when deploying EV infrastructure there.
